GLADSTONE, David - Passed away on Thursday, June 4, 2020.
David was the eldest child with three sisters. He represented his high school on "Reach for the Top", clinching his credentials as a walking encyclopedia.
After graduating from McGill and Carlton with degrees in engineering, David had an illustrious career as a research scientist for the Canadian government.
David became a passionate advocate for preserving the heritage and parks of Ottawa. He was one of the main writers/photographers for a weekly Ottawa publication and supported passionately a local band. It was because of his Canadian pride that he developed the persona 'Captain Canuck' every July 1st.
David never complained through all the indignities and pain that primary progressive Multiple Sclerosis brought him.
He will be deeply missed by his family and all those who had the good fortune to know him.
